I purchased a washer and dryer at Home Depot. Did my laundry 3 days later and the washer sucked.

Called HD and they told me once I took delivery I owned it. From now on it was between me and the manufacturer to sort things out.

The manufacture says they sold the merchandise to HD not me so any exchange would be on HD.

In conclusion 1) Never purchase a major appliance using HD. 2) Don't trust HD to do what is right unless you're dealing with small purchases.

Why would you expect any store to take a major appliance back because you decided you didn't like it? They are in the business of selling new appliances, not used appliances.

There is no reason they should take a loss on a product you purchased without proper research to confirm it would do what you wanted it to. If you don't want it put it on Craigs list and sell it. Before you buy a new one spend time reading reviews and ratings of various washers before buying another one. You may discover that if you are expecting a washer to work the same way your old one did that you are out of luck.

Todays washers use much less water and handle your loads differently than your old machine. Be sure to read the manuals for proper operation and loading of the machine as you may have to do things differently than you have in the past.
